MAST (Multicast Audio Streaming Toolkit) Released

The first public release of MAST was released today. MAST is a set of audio streaming tools using RTP over IPv4 and IPv6 multicast/unicast. Unlike VAT and RAT, which are designed primarily for audio conferencing, MAST is designed to be used for audio distribution and broadcasting. It is currently limited to receiving a single audio source, unlike RAT, which can mix serveral sources. It supports many of the audio payload types in the Audio-Visual Profile (RTP/AVP).

MAST is a re-write of pcm6cast, and now supports IPv4 as well as IPv6. Several new tools have been added, along with new codecs. There is now a dependency on the oRTP library, which is used to send and receive the RTP packets. RTCP is also now supported.

IPv6 Multicast Address Calculator

I have just added a IPv6 Multicast Address Calculator to the musticast address tools section of this site.It prompts you for a multicast address type (transient, embedded RP, SSM), Scope and Group ID and it then calculates the full IPv6 multicast address for you.The tool is available here: http://www.multicast.org.uk/address-tools/

dbeacon

There have been a number of multicast beacons developed over the years; dbeacon is the latest offering.

dbeacon is a Multicast Beacon written in C++. The main purpose of a beacon is to monitor other beacon’s reachability and collect statistics such as loss, delay and jitter between beacons. dbeacon support both IPv4 and IPv6 multicast, collecting information using both Any Source Multicast (ASM) and Source-Specific Multicast (SSM).

The difference between dbeacon from many previous beasons is that it is a peer-to-peer system - each host running dbeacon is equal and there is no master server. Each host has the option of running the web frontend to monitor statistics. Unlike previous beacons, dbeacon does not send out pseudo RTP packets and instead uses its own protocol.

SSMPing

SSMping is an excellent tool for checking multicast connectivity. Pings are sent back from the server using both unicast and multicast, so also confirms that the remote host is alive.

ssmping is a tool for checking whether one can receive Source Specific Multicast from a given host. If a host runs ssmpingd, users on other hosts can use the ssmping client tool to test whether they can receive SSM from the host. Another tool called asmping is also provided to check whether can receive ASM.
